Just as it says, please make sure your stuff works and is in date. All these things have experation dates where they do not work as well. And the older ones need to be tested and have the batteries changed. Thats in the camper and at home. Recently, by me a few died in a camper from carbon monoxide. This is avoidable. They just had a bad fire in Philadelphia home ( I know not a camper) where 17 died. They had smoke detectors but they were not working. These things, while costing more now because of the 10 year battery are still cheap insurance. And If I get 1 person to check there stuff , I'll be happy. Be safe.
